The College Baseball Experience (@TCEonSGPN) on the Sports Gambling Podcast Network provides College World Series Picks 6/14. Noah Bieniek (@NoahB77_) is joined by Will Mossa (@WmoneyMossa) to give their NCAA Baseball gambling analysis, handicaps, player stats, and projected weekend rotations. They list their reasons behind his college baseball picks.

Bieniek jumps in the mud pulling out projected starting pitchers for Friday’s College World Series games. What underdogs have a chance to catch a higher seed on the moneyline? Plus run lines and totals were available for Friday’s games. Bieniek and Mossa announce their favorite plays on a board filled with great games.

 

What kind of impact will North Carolina’s centerfielder Vance Honeycutt have against a Virginia team that features a lot of gap to gap doubles hitters? Will the Tar Heels be able to keep their late inning magic going? Tennessee and Florida State is the marquee matchup of the day. Does Seminoles’ Ace Jamie Arnold have a shot to limit the explosive Tennessee offense?

Bieniek and Mossa offer their opinions and analysis on the entire slate during this episode of The College Baseball Experience. At the end of the show Bieniek and Mossa recaps his best bets and also creates some parlays.
